How are Salvadoran laws updated and adapted in response to the evolution of technologies and strategies used by those seeking to finance terrorism?

Salvadoran laws are continually updated and adapted in response to the evolution of technologies and strategies used by those seeking to finance terrorism. The Superintendence of the Financial System (SSF) and other competent authorities carry out periodic risk assessments and monitor international trends. Updated regulations are issued in response to changes in strategies and tactics, ensuring that laws reflect emerging threats and provide an effective legal framework for the prevention of terrorist financing.

What are the legal and intellectual property risks in due diligence for investments in technology startups in Argentina?

When investing in technology startups, due diligence must address legal and intellectual property risks. This involves reviewing intellectual property agreements, evaluating potential litigation, and understanding how the company protects its intellectual property assets. Additionally, it is essential to review compliance with local and international regulations related to intellectual property in Argentina and how the company manages its intellectual property in the technology market.

What are the warning signs of money laundering that financial institutions in the Dominican Republic should take into account?

Red flags include unusual transactions, significant cash deposits, and financial activities without a logical explanation.
